python中n的阶乘的算法? 我的代码是encoding=utf-8s=1n=int(input(\"请输入一个整数n:\"))for i in range(1,n+1):s=s*iprint(n,。s)结果:python3 a.py请输入一个整数n:55。120
输入n 计算n的阶乘,要用递归算法,python,谢谢大神! 12345678def fact(n):if n=0:return 1 else:return n*fact(n-1)n=int(input())print(fact(n))
python里怎么求n的阶乘
输入n 计算n的阶乘,要用递归算法,python,谢谢大神!
python的几个简单问题关于幂运算和阶乘 前两个都封装成了函数。最后一个直接运行的。没有定义函数。中间那个问题,是因为你忘记做类型转换,你试着运行这个number=int(number)。应该 就对了。
如何用Python循环语句制作n的阶乘 12345678def jieshen(n):sum=1 while sum(1,n+1):sum=sum*i return sum print jieshen(5)
python里怎么求n的阶乘 1.(非递归方法)定义一个求阶乘的函数,返回n的阶乘,调用该函数求阶乘,0和1的阶乘均为1 2.递归求n。注意0和1
Python如何实现阶乘运算for语句和print语句,Pytho语言是近期的比较好用且比较受欢迎的语言,求解阶乘是我们来练习我们语言的一个很好的实例,下面小编给出如何采用Pytho。